Recommended Liability Insurance Limits for OTs. The minimum amount of professional liability insurance an OT should have is $1,000,000 per occurrence. Most companies allow you to increase your limits to at least $3,000,000 per occurrence, but usually, the higher limit is not necessary for OTs.Professional Liability Insurance - How Much Will It Cost? Dental malpractice insurance rates can vary significantly from state to state, and policies for dentists in large metropolitan areas tend to be higher than in in rural areas. Recent dental school graduates can expect to pay anywhere from $300 to $1,000 a year for a malpractice policy, depending on the coverage type and the amount of coverage ...

The Best Professional Liability Insurance Companies · Hiscox (Best Overall) · Next Insurance (Most Affordable; Best for Small Business).Dec 7, 2020 · The average cost of liability insurance for an RN is approximately $100.00 per year. The cost is low because there are over one million RNs in the U.S. purchasing liability insurance (out of 4 million RNs) in addition to what their employers and hospitals provide.
